How far is Racine, WI from Luxemburg, WI?

The driving distance from Racine, WI to Luxemburg, WI is about 143 miles (230.1 km), with a travel time of about 03h 06m by car.

  • The straight-line flight distance is about 125.3 miles (201.6 km).
  • For a round trip, plan for roughly 06h 12m of driving time before adding stops, traffic, or weather delays.

How long does it take to drive from Racine to Luxemburg?

The road trip is about 143 miles (230.1 km) and usually takes 03h 06m in normal driving conditions.

Is this a same-day trip or an overnight route?

This is still possible in one day, but it becomes a long driving day. Leaving early and planning your stop window matters more here.

What is the halfway point on this route?

Oostburg is a useful midpoint, sitting about 71.5 miles from Racine and 71.5 miles from Luxemburg.

How much longer is the road route than the straight-line distance?

The direct path is about 125.3 miles (201.6 km), while the road route adds roughly 17.7 extra miles because roads do not follow the straight air line.
